The MERKÁDO festival will transform the Holešovice market into Latin America on May 30-31, 2025. This year’s 12th edition of the festival will offer Latino markets, a children’s cultural program, and a drum parade in the rhythm of samba.
Merkádo is mainly about dance, music, and Latin American markets featuring exotic food and products from Latin American countries. The festival will showcase around fifty stalls with typical products – from cocoa, chili, and exotic fruits to original textiles, jewelry, and other products from artisans from South and Central America. You can look forward to traditional dishes prepared by Latin Americans living in the Czech Republic, complemented by selected Latino restaurants and bars. Merkádo offers a unique opportunity to taste dishes from Colombia, Peru, Brazil, Chile, Argentina, or Mexico.
The cultural program will be highlighted by a grand parade of masks and Brazilian drums on Saturday, led by Tam Tam Batucada, which will march from the Štvanická footbridge to the Holešovice market at 5 PM. On Friday, Mexican musicians Mariachi Azteca de Praga will perform. The accompanying program will include playful Spanish lessons, coffee tasting, speed dating in Spanish, and an evening salsa party with selected Latino DJs. For children, there will be a Mexican piñata filled with sweets every day, children's art workshops, face painting, Spanish reading sessions, and other activities.
Visitors will taste steak from the Argentine parrilla grill, Chilean pastel del choclo, Colombian empanadas, Peruvian anticuchos, or Mexican tacos. Selected bars will offer typical regional spirits: Mexican mezcal, Brazilian cachaça, Cuban rum, and a wide range of South American wines from Peru, Chile, and Argentina. Seating will be provided at the festival venue.
Entry to the festival is free.
